On 09/21/2017 04:06 AM, Alex Bennée wrote:
> The mmio path (see exec.c:prepare_mmio_access) already protects itself
> against recursive locking and it makes sense to do the same for
> io_readx/writex. Otherwise any helper running in the BQL context will
> assert when it attempts to write to device memory as in the case of
> the bug report.
